Inspection Scope
What a Fire Door Inspection in Camden Can Include
Observations depend on inspection scope, site access and door condition. Not every item may apply to every door.
- Door leaf condition
- Frame condition
- Door gaps and alignment
- Intumescent and smoke seals
- Hinges and fixings
- Self-closing devices
- Locks, latches and ironmongery
- Glazing and vision panels
- Fire door signage
- Fire stopping around frames
- Door reference or location
- Defect notes
- Priority guidance
- Photos where recorded
- Access limitations
- Door schedule

Common Issues
Common Fire Door Issues Found in Camden Properties
Camden mixed-use and education buildings may show wedged service doors, signage gaps across refurbished corridors and seal damage on high-traffic student accommodation routes.
Where recorded during inspection, defects are documented with notes and photographic evidence. Explore our fire door inspection defects hub for practical guidance on common issues.

Doors wedged open
Hospitality and education service doors may be held open during busy periods without approved hold-open devices.

Poor or missing signage
Mixed retail and residential entrances along Camden high streets can show inconsistent fire door signage.

Damaged or missing seals
Student accommodation and HMO corridors may show accelerated seal wear from continuous daily traffic.

Unauthorised alterations
Shop-fit and conversion works can change ironmongery or vision panels without updated door records.

Faulty self-closing devices
Communal doors in older conversions may rely on closers that no longer latch reliably.

Fire stopping concerns
Alterations around risers and frame interfaces may leave fire stopping gaps where not re-inspected.
